Jump to content
Rúben Santos

[solved]Alterar número de caracteres no título do produto

Recommended Posts

Olá,

Desejo alterar o número de caracteres que aparecem no título do produto para que não apareçam as reticências., na versão 1.6.

Já alterei o ficheiro "product-list.tpl" para o seguinte:

{$product.name|truncate:75:'...'|escape:'html':'UTF-8'}

Aumentei para 75 mas ficou exactamente na mesma.

Alguém me pode ajudar?

Obrigado

 

Share this post


Link to post
Share on other sites

Versao Prestashop ?

 

PS1.6:

Deletou o smarty e browser cache após a alteracao ?

 

PS 1.7.:

Altere a seguinte linha:

prestashop17\src\PrestaShopBundle\Form\Admin\Product\ProductInformation.php

linha nr. 150

new Assert\Length(array('min' => 3, 'max' => 128))

 

Share this post


Link to post
Share on other sites
10 hours ago, Rúben Santos said:

Olá,

Desejo alterar o número de caracteres que aparecem no título do produto para que não apareçam as reticências., na versão 1.6.

Já alterei o ficheiro "product-list.tpl" para o seguinte:

{$product.name|truncate:75:'...'|escape:'html':'UTF-8'}

Aumentei para 75 mas ficou exactamente na mesma.

Alguém me pode ajudar?

Obrigado

 

Faltou dizer se usa o tema padrão ou outro, em qual página ocorre o problema e mandar o link pra gente visualizar...

Se for na home, pode ter que alterar os arquivos .tpl dos módulos homefeatured, blockspecials, blocknewproducts.
Geralmente estes módulos possuem overrides devendo ser alterados na pasta do tema (/themes/<seu_tema>/modules/).

Não esqueça de limpar o cache do PrestaShop e do seu navegador após as alterações.

 

Share this post


Link to post
Share on other sites
3 hours ago, Daniel - PrestaBR said:

Faltou dizer se usa o tema padrão ou outro, em qual página ocorre o problema e mandar o link pra gente visualizar...

Se for na home, pode ter que alterar os arquivos .tpl dos módulos homefeatured, blockspecials, blocknewproducts.
Geralmente estes módulos possuem overrides devendo ser alterados na pasta do tema (/themes/<seu_tema>/modules/).

Não esqueça de limpar o cache do PrestaShop e do seu navegador após as alterações.

 

Eu utilizo uma cópia do tema padrão que fui modificando. Acontece na HOME e nas outras também. O nome do produto (título) aparece sempre truncado.

Envio 3 imagens para que se possa visualizar. Obrigado!

1.png

2.png

3.png

Share this post


Link to post
Share on other sites
5 hours ago, selectshop.at said:

Versao Prestashop ?

 

PS1.6:

Deletou o smarty e browser cache após a alteracao ?

 

PS 1.7.:

Altere a seguinte linha:

prestashop17\src\PrestaShopBundle\Form\Admin\Product\ProductInformation.php

linha nr. 150


new Assert\Length(array('min' => 3, 'max' => 128))

 

É a versão 1.6. Sim, limpei a cash e até experimentei noutro computador. Postei algumas fotos. Obrigado.

Share this post


Link to post
Share on other sites

Alterou os arquivos que eu citei pasta do tema?

Quote

...arquivos .tpl dos módulos homefeatured, blockspecials, blocknewproducts.

 

Share this post


Link to post
Share on other sites
1 hour ago, Daniel - PrestaBR said:

Alterou os arquivos que eu citei pasta do tema?

 

Sabe dizer-me quais são as linhas de código que tenho de alterar? Já andei a ver e não mudou nada.

Edited by Rúben Santos (see edit history)

Share this post


Link to post
Share on other sites

Já está resolvido!

Tive de alterar a definição do número de dias em que um produto é considerado "novo". Os meus produtos eram todos "novos". Depois de alterar, já assumiu a alteração do código que postei no início.

Obrigado pela ajuda.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×
×
  • Create New...

Important Information

Cookies ensure the smooth running of our services. Using these, you accept the use of cookies. Learn More